Crafting the Perfect First Date Plan
The setting can make—or break—the flow of conversation. Choose venues that encourage dialogue without overwhelming noise or pressure.
Selecting an Ideal Spot
1️⃣ Casual coffee shop: Low cost, quiet ambience perfect for early connection.
2️⃣ Art gallery or museum: Shared visual experience sparks natural commentary.
3️⃣ Outdoor market: Light strolling lets conversation drift organically.
Each option supports easy transitions if chemistry clicks or fizzles out gently.
Timing Is Key
Plan for about two hours initially—that’s enough time to gauge comfort without exhausting energy reserves. If things go well after coffee, suggest extending into a walk nearby; if not… politely wrap up by thanking them for their time.

What to Say and How to Listen: Communication Tips
Great conversation hinges on two pillars: open‑ended questions and attentive listening.
Open‑Ended Questions That Work
– “What sparked your love for photography?”
– “How do you unwind after a hectic week?”
– “Which travel destination has left its mark on you?”
These prompts invite stories rather than yes/no answers, letting personality shine.
Listening Techniques
- Mirror back key points (“So you said…”) *
- Nod occasionally – it signals engagement *
- Keep phone away – distraction erodes trust instantly
Rhetorical Checkpoints
Ever wonder why some dates feel like interviews? It often happens when one side asks only closed questions or dominates talking time.“What if we tried sharing one surprising fact about ourselves instead?” invites balanced exchange.
Quick Conversation Checklist
• Ask at least three open-ended questions
• Share personal anecdotes related to their answers
• Summarize what they said before moving topics
Beyond the Date: Following Up and Building Trust
A thoughtful follow‑up cements positive impressions while respecting boundaries.
When to Reach Out
Send a brief message within 24 hours expressing gratitude (“I enjoyed our chat over latte”). Mention something specific from the date (“Your story about hiking Patagonia made me smile”). This shows attentiveness without pressure.
Deciding Next Steps
If mutual interest shines through—perhaps both mention wanting another adventure—suggest concrete plans (“Would Saturday work for checking out that jazz festival?”). Clear intent avoids vague “let’s hang sometime” which often leads nowhere.
Safety Reminder Revisited
Even after several pleasant meetings, always keep safety habits alive: Meet in public spaces until trust builds fully, share location details only with close friends if heading somewhere remote later.
